Bill Summary
Relative to community policing and behavioral health
AI Summary
This bill establishes a Center for Police Training in Crisis Intervention within the Department of Mental Health. The center will provide evidence-based mental health and substance use crisis response training programs for municipal police and other public safety personnel throughout Massachusetts. The bill also creates the Criminal Justice and Community Support Trust Fund, which will be used to develop and provide this training, as well as create community services for individuals with serious and persistent mental illness who frequently use emergency departments. The bill sets goals for the percentage of police officers in each municipality to receive the center's recommended training and requires the center to publish annual reports on its activities and progress.
